927612 2024-02-15T07:12:40 Z koukirocks Stone Arranging 2 (JOI23_ho_t1) C++17
100 / 100
183 ms 14784 KB
#include <bits/stdc++.h>
#define speed ios_base::sync_with_stdio(0); cin.tie(0)
#define all(x) (x).begin(),(x).end()
 
using namespace std;
typedef long long ll;
typedef long double ldb;
typedef pair<int,int> pii;
typedef pair<ll,ll> pll;

const ll MAX=5e5+10,P=1e9+7;
const ll INF=0x3f3f3f3f,oo=0x3f3f3f3f3f3f3f3f;

int n;
int a[MAX];
map<int,int> last;

int main() {
	speed;
	cin>>n;
	for (int i=0;i<n;i++) {
		cin>>a[i];
		last[a[i]]=i;
	}
	for (int i=0;i<n;) {
		for (int j=i;j<=last[a[i]];j++) cout<<a[i]<<"\n";
		i=last[a[i]]+1;
	}
	return 0;
}
